By David GoldSeptember 15 - Serbian tennis player David Savić has lost an appeal to the Court of Arbitration for Sport (CAS) against his lifetime ban from the sport for match-fixing.

By Andrew Warshaw on Centre Court at WimbledonAugust 4 - Four weeks to the day since she won her fifth Wimbledon singles crown, Serena Williams returned to the Centre Court to achieve her one remaining goal today: capturing Olympic gold for the United States with a ruthless 6-0, 6-1 demolition of Maria Sharapova in just 63 minutes in what was the most one-sided final in the Games' history.

By Mike Rowbottom at Eton Dorney LakeAugust 4 - The host nation took its total of London 2012 rowing titles to four here – thanks to the flagship men's four, winning a fourth consecutive British gold in their event and the lightweight double scull of Katherine Copeland (pictured, right) and Sophie Hosking (pictured, left) – on a stretch of water that has proved so golden for the home team that they might now be tempted to re-name it Eton Adorney.
